International cricket witnessed a thrilling week, with England's T20I stars making impressive gains in the Men's Rankings. The series against India showcased England's dominance, as they took a 2-0 lead, with the second game's thrilling finish featuring Jacob Bethell's explosive hitting. Bethell's performance propelled him into the top ten, gaining seven spots in the ICC Men's T20I Batting Rankings. Sam Curran's all-round brilliance, including a 3/33 bowling performance and a crucial 41*, earned him a 12-place rise in the batting rankings and a 71st place in the bowling rankings. England's record-breaking win over India, outscoring them by 125 runs, was a testament to their strength. Adil Rashid's 2/14 and Josh Tongue's four-wicket haul further bolstered England's bowling prowess.
In the Test arena, the West Indies and Sri Lanka engaged in a captivating battle. The West Indies secured a draw in the second Test, building on their previous victory by an innings and 217 runs. Justin Greaves, the West Indies' star batter, smashed his third Test ton, a resilient 180, to rescue his team from a precarious position. Greaves' performance earned him a 14-spot rise in the ICC Men's Test Batting Rankings, placing him at No.49. Shai Hope, his partner in crime, contributed a 112 and gained six places, now sitting at 51st spot.
The ODI series between Zimbabwe and Bangladesh also produced notable results. Nahid Rana's career-best 6/21 in the first ODI was a game-changer, skittling Zimbabwe for 141. Rana's performance brought him closer to the Top 10, currently sitting at No.12 with a 17-spot gain in the ICC Men's ODI Bowling Rankings. Zimbabwe's pacers Richard Ngarava, Brad Evans, and Blessing Muzarabani shared eight wickets, ensuring a comfortable victory. Evans and Ngarava gained spots in the rankings, with Evans jumping 17 spots to 111 and Ngarava improving to 19th. Muzarabani's performance earned him a 17-spot jump to the 33rd rank.
